First Lady Michelle Obama gives the keynote address at the 2009 National Conference on Volunteering and Service and announces the Entertainment Industry Foundation's iParticipate initiative.
This fall, EIF will mobilize the entire entertainment community around a groundbreaking multi- year initiative designed to inspire a new era of service. EIF hopes I Participate will make service a part of who we are as Americans and show what we can achieve when we all pull together.
As a centerpiece for this initiative, Hollywood's leading charity has enlisted the four major broadcast networks -- ABC, CBS, FOX and NBC -- for an unprecedented, week-long television event beginning October 19th.
For the entire week, these and other networks will use our favorite TV shows to shine a spotlight on the power of service. Fifty prime-time shows have already agreed to participate and this number is growing.
Imagine: for seven days straight, whether viewers tune-in to shows like ABCs Extreme Makeover: Home Edition, NBCs 30 Rock, CBSs CSI: Miami or Foxs So You Think You Can Dance they will watch programs infused with inspirational volunteer messages.
